Project Overview

This project aims to redesign electrophysiologic catheter shafts in order to fit several catheters within a single sheath. Currently, every time an electrophysiologist needs to insert another catheter, the procedure requires insertion of another sheath or insertion of a very large sheath. Both of these options add risks to the patient by creating a larger wound or creating additional puncture wounds. Catheters that have a decreased proximal and medial diameter would allow several to fit within a single standard size sheath.
